Diodes Incorporated 74AHCT1G125SE-7-85 Product Overview
The 74AHCT1G125SE-7-85 is a high-performance, single bus buffer gate with 3-state output from Diodes Incorporated, designed to meet the requirements of a wide range of electronic applications. This advanced logic gate is a part of the 74AHCT family and is fabricated using silicon-gate CMOS technology to achieve operating speeds similar to LSTTL gates with the low power consumption of standard CMOS integrated circuits.
Key Features
- High-Speed CMOS Technology: Offers the speed necessary for high-frequency signal processing while maintaining low power consumption.
- Wide Operating Voltage Range: Can function over a range of 4.5V to 5.5V, making it versatile for use in various circuit designs.
- 3-State Outputs: The bus buffer's outputs can be set to a high, low, or high-impedance state, which is useful for interfacing with bus lines in digital systems.
- Low Power Consumption: The device is optimized for low power consumption, conserving energy in battery-powered and energy-sensitive applications.
- Output Drive Capability: Capable of driving up to 8 LSTTL loads, providing sufficient current for most low-power applications.
- Compact Packaging: Available in a space-saving SOT-353 package, ideal for products where board space is at a premium.
Applications
The 74AHCT1G125SE-7-85 is suitable for a broad range of applications, including:
- Buffering and driving bus lines in computing and telecom systems.
- Memory address drivers, clock drivers, and bus-oriented transmitters/receivers.
- Portable and battery-powered electronics where power efficiency is crucial.
